图书介绍

从Pascal向面向对象程序设计C++快速转化教程【2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载】

从Pascal向面向对象程序设计C++快速转化教程
  • 曾霞,李劲等编译 著
  • 出版社: 北京:海洋出版社
  • ISBN:7502724036
  • 出版时间:1991
  • 标注页数:219页
  • 文件大小:7MB
  • 文件页数:226页
  • 主题词:

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

从Pascal向面向对象程序设计C++快速转化教程P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

目录1

简介1

第0章 从Pascal到面向对象的C++程序设计3

0.1 面向对象的程序设计3

0.2为什么C++优于Pascal4

0.3 为什么转到C++?5

第1章Pascal程序员的C:数据和语句7

1.1 以Pascal为起点7

1.2程序结构8

1.3简单数据10

1.4表达式11

1.5语句15

1.6小结22

1.7练习23

第2章Pascal程序员的C:函数和复杂数据27

2.1 函数27

2.2派生类型31

2.3示例:链表37

2.4关键差别42

2.5小结43

2.6练习44

第3章 C++和面向对象程序设计概述49

3.1 输出49

3.2输入50

3.3函数原型52

3.4类和抽象数据类型53

3.5重载55

3.6构造器和析构器57

3.7面向对象的程序设计和继承58

3.8小结60

3.9练习61

第4章 C++作为一个更好的C66

4.1注释风格66

4.2避免预处理器:inlinc和const67

4.3声明68

4.4 void的使用71

4.5范围分辨操作符∷72

4.6函数原型73

4.7引用调用和引用声明75

4.8缺省变元76

4.9重载函数76

4.10自由存储操作符new和delete77

4.11 差异和目的79

4.12小结80

4.13练习81

第5章 类87

5.1 聚合类型struct87

5.2结构指针操作符88

5.3示例:栈89

5.4成员函数92

5.5可见性private和public93

5.6类94

5.7 static成员95

5.8嵌套类96

5.9示例:同花五张套96

5.11 练习100

5.10小结100

第六章构造器和析构器104

6.1有构造器的类104

6.2有析构器的类106

6.3示例:动态分配字符串106

6.4 类vect109

6.5是类数据类型的成员111

6.6示例:一个单向链表112

6.7二维数组114

6.8 this指针116

6.9总结116

6.10练习118

7.1传统的类型转换122

第七章算符的重载和类型转换122

7.2 ADT类型转换123

7.3重载和函数选择125

7.4友元函数127

7.5重载算符129

7.6一元(Vnary)算符重载130

7.7二元算符重载131

7.8重载赋值和下标算符133

7.9总结136

7.10练习137

第八章继承性140

8.1 一个派生类140

8.2 public(公共的),private(私有的)和protected(被保护的)141

8.3一个派生的安全数组类型vcct_bnd142

8.4类型转换和可见性145

8.5虚拟函数147

8.6示例:一个类体系149

8.7一个二叉树类152

8.8总结156

8.9 练习157

第九章输入/输出160

9.1输出类ostream160

9.2格式化输出form()161

9.3用户定义的数据类型:输出165

9.4输入类istream167

9.5文件168

9.6 ctype.h的函数和宏170

9.7使用流的状态171

9.8总结173

9.9练习174

10.1多继承177

第十章高级特征177

10.2抽象基类180

10.3缺省的赋值和重载(新)181

10.4指针算符182

10.5范围和链接184

10.6迭代器186

10.7示例:字的频度187

10.8 OOP:面向对象的程序设计192

10.9柏拉图哲学:面向对象的设计193

10.10总结193

10.11练习194

附录A ASCII字符码197

附录B 算符的优先级和结合性199

附录C Pascal程序员的简要指南200

热门推荐